Author Talk: Larry Kidder on “Revolutionary Princeton, 1774-1783: The Biography of an American Town in the Heart of a Civil War”

Join historian Larry Kidder as he discusses his new book “Revolutionary Princeton, 1774-1783: The Biography of an American Town in the Heart of a Civil War”. This book details the lives of Princetonians who lived in the town during the Revolutionary War, and continues the histories detailed in Mr. Kidder’s other works: “Crossroads of the Revolution: Trenton 1774-1783” and “Ten Crucial Days: Washington’s VIsion for Victory Unfolds”.
